A leading education provider in the United Kingdom is looking for full-time Study Skills Lecturers to collaborate with various universities. The role involves developing and teaching study skills across diverse Higher Education programmes.

Ideal candidates will hold a Master’s degree and have lecturing experience in the UK.

Benefits include:

  • 25 days annual leave
  • Pension scheme
  • Flexible benefits

This position requires teaching flexibility during weekdays, evenings, and weekends.
